In the struct wlc_bsscfg a couple of attribute were held under a
preprocessor definition, but these are not needed in the mac80211
driver context.

Signed-off-by: Arend van Spriel <[email protected]>
Signed-off-by: Greg Kroah-Hartman <[email protected]>
---
 drivers/staging/brcm80211/brcmsmac/wlc_bsscfg.h |   10 +---------
 1 files changed, 1 insertions(+), 9 deletions(-)

diff --git a/drivers/staging/brcm80211/brcmsmac/wlc_bsscfg.h 
b/drivers/staging/brcm80211/brcmsmac/wlc_bsscfg.h
index 8096b0f..301270f 100644
--- a/drivers/staging/brcm80211/brcmsmac/wlc_bsscfg.h
+++ b/drivers/staging/brcm80211/brcmsmac/wlc_bsscfg.h
@@ -53,15 +53,7 @@ struct wlc_bsscfg {
        bool associated;        /* is BSS in ASSOCIATED state */
        bool BSS;               /* infraustructure or adhac */
        bool dtim_programmed;
-#ifdef LATER
-       bool _ap;               /* is this configuration an AP */
-       struct wlc_if *wlcif;   /* virtual interface, NULL for primary bsscfg */
-       void *sup;              /* pointer to supplicant state */
-       s8 sup_type;            /* type of supplicant */
-       bool sup_enable_wpa;    /* supplicant WPA on/off */
-       void *authenticator;    /* pointer to authenticator state */
-       bool sup_auth_pending;  /* flag for auth timeout */
-#endif
+
        u8 SSID_len;            /* the length of SSID */
        u8 SSID[IEEE80211_MAX_SSID_LEN]; /* SSID string */
        struct scb *bcmc_scb[MAXBANDS]; /* one bcmc_scb per band */
